How they compare

Eastern Asia currently reports 36.31 million m3 against 6.98 million m3 in Chile, a difference of 29.32 million m3.

That makes Eastern Asia's figure about 5.2 times Chile's.

Across all 64 years both countries report, Eastern Asia has been ahead every year.

Chile ranks 13th and Eastern Asia ranks 4th of 210 countries.

Eastern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Chile Eastern Asia Difference Ahead
1960s 571,028 m3 35.57 million m3 35.00 million m3 Eastern Asia
1970s 1.00 million m3 43.55 million m3 42.54 million m3 Eastern Asia
1980s 1.81 million m3 45.01 million m3 43.20 million m3 Eastern Asia
1990s 3.44 million m3 39.40 million m3 35.96 million m3 Eastern Asia
2000s 6.92 million m3 25.47 million m3 18.56 million m3 Eastern Asia
2010s 7.58 million m3 39.53 million m3 31.95 million m3 Eastern Asia
2020s 7.58 million m3 39.64 million m3 32.06 million m3 Eastern Asia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
